What first inspired you to create/make what you do now?
This is a tough one - I've been a maker ever since I can remember. I think I'm in love with the idea of being able to do things for myself.


Your advice for someone just starting out
and wanting to sell their work?
Find your own voice. It's easy to get sidetracked by all the other amazing things out there. Make what you love and do it better than anyone.
